MANSEHRA: The upper parts of Hazara division received snowfall and rain lashed the plains on third consecutive day on Saturday.

The rain continued to lash Mansehra, Torghar and Kohistan districts throughout on Saturday.

The hilly and mountainous parts received heavy snowfall bringing the mercury down.

Link roads leading to villages from Mansehra-Naran-Jalkhad road in Kaghan valley were also blocked because of heavy snow and landslides.

According to locals, boulders fell on the roads in Siren and Konsh valleys.

Meanwhile, Battagram and its adjoining areas received fresh spell of rain and snowfall. Battagram, Ajmera, Chappargram, Peshora, Shamlai, Batamori, Kuza Banda and areas of Allai tehsil, Rashang, Bateela, Biari, Banna Khapero Soka and Chail Sar received snowfall and rain.

Snow covered the hilltops surrounding the Battagram and Allai tehsils.

Heavy snowfall was also reported from remote Galey Maidan and Srei Oba areas. Battagram hills received third spell of snowfall during the first week of March.
